Powering on and o
When powering on the computer for the rst time, connect the power adapter, and the
computer will power on automatically. The computer will enter the startup screen shortly after
the screen lights up.
When the computer is powered o, press the Power button until the screen or keyboard lights
up to power on or wake the computer.
When using the computer, click > to sleep, shut down, or restart the computer.
Press and hold the power button for approximately 10 seconds to force shutdown the computer.
Force shutdowns may cause unsaved data to be lost. Use with caution.
